The intensive programme “Introduction to Acting and Puppetry” presents to young people the main principles of acting and puppetry embraced at the Academy of Arts and Culture in Osijek. This programme is unique due to its individual approach to every student, focusing on the segments which require improvement. It develops motor skills, spatial presence, imagination and new ways of observing the inanimate world (as a puppeteer and an actor). The programme also tests the sense of pitch and rhythm, conducted by the professors and assistants who are stage performers with music education. The programme is carried out by the teachers of the undergraduate and graduate study programmes of Acting and Puppetry at the Department of Theatre of the Academy of Arts and Culture in Osijek. They have extensive practical experience and participate in theatre projects as directors, actors, puppeteers and members of the creative team (choreographers, lighting designers, composers of music, etc.) with considerable pedagogic experience in leading drama and puppetry workshops for children and young people.

Programme duration: 24 hours.

Enrolment conditions:

The Academy of Arts and Culture in Osijek does not impose special enrolment conditions. The programme is intended for young people attending secondary schools or students. It is recommended that students should prepare a monologue, poem, fable or short puppet play in order to make the most out of their work during the programme.

Outcomes

Upon completion of this programme students will be able to:

  • be aware of their current sense of pitch and rhythm
  • come up with an idea for a smaller unit (monologue, poetry) and perform it
  • independently create simple puppet plays using the acquired knowledge and skills
  • understand the main rules of the puppet theatre
